SMC TUZ Series Compressed Air Pipe, 2.5mm Inside Diameter, 20m Length - TUZ0425G-20


This compressed Air pipe supplies pneumatic connections for automated and industrial systems where flexibility and temperature tolerance are required. It is manufactured from polyurethane and supplied as a continuous 20 m reel in a distinctive green colour, designed to convey compressed Air within controlled pressure environments while remaining flexible for routing in confined assemblies.

How does the material affect flexibility during routing?


The polyurethane composition delivers notable pliability, allowing the tubing to bend around tight bends without kinking while maintaining air-pathway integrity.

Is this appropriate for outdoor seasonal use where temperatures drop below freezing?


Performance is specified down to -20 °C, so it retains functional properties in sub-zero conditions but should be assessed against local freeze–thaw exposure for long-term installations.

What should be considered regarding wear in high-movement assemblies?


The wear-resistant construction reduces surface abrasion

however, areas with continuous friction against rough surfaces may still require protective sleeves or periodic inspection.

Can this tubing be used where Compact external dimensions are necessary?


The 4mm outside diameter makes it suitable for installations demanding a minimal external footprint while enabling small-bore pneumatic control.
